Linden commerce chamber elects new executive

The Linden Chamber of Industry, Commerce and Development (LCICD) elected a new executive committee at its AGM held on Tuesday at the Region Ten Business Centre.

In a press release the LCICD said Marvin Burns was elected president, Courtney Handy, senior vice president, Nolan Walton, junior vice president, Sheena Bristol, secretary, Neil Fraser, treasurer and Gerald Whittington assistant secretary/treasurer.

In his address, Burns thanked outgoing president Basil Jaipaul for his efforts over the years, acknowledging the many difficulties and constraints that he operated under. He pledged that the new executive will cooperate to make the Chamber more visible and available to its members in order to address issues hampering economic progress in the community.

The new committee will serve for two years. Its first statutory meeting will be held on August 26.
